Przewodnik aktywacji Microsoft Visual Studio 2019 Professional
Ten poradnik dotyczy wyłącznie aktywacji programu Microsoft Visual Studio 2019 Professional po zakończonej instalacji. Nie opisuje pobierania, wdrażania ani konfiguracji składników. Celem jest poprawne przypisanie legalnego klucza produktu, sprawdzenie statusu licencji i rozwiązanie najczęstszych problemów aktywacyjnych.
Aktywacja kluczem produktu w interfejsie programu
Najprostsza metoda to aktywacja bezpośrednio w samym Visual Studio.
-
Uruchom Visual Studio 2019 Professional.
-
Wejdź w:
Help > Register ProductW niektórych kompilacjach opcja może być widoczna jako:
File > Account Settings -
Wybierz Unlock with a Product Key.
-
Wpisz klucz produktu w formacie
XXXXX-XXXXX-XXXXX-XXXXX-XXXXX. -
Zatwierdź operację i uruchom program ponownie.
Ta metoda jest zalecana dla większości użytkowników indywidualnych i firmowych. Jeśli przycisk Unlock with a Product Key nie jest widoczny, zwykle oznacza to jedną z trzech sytuacji: używana jest niewłaściwa edycja, uruchomiona została wersja preview albo konto/licencja IDE jest w stanie przejściowym i trzeba uruchomić program jako administrator.
Aktywacja z wiersza polecenia
W środowiskach administracyjnych lub offline wygodniejsza jest aktywacja z użyciem narzędzia StorePID.exe. Dla Visual Studio 2019 Professional należy użyć kodu MPC 09262.
Uruchom Wiersz polecenia jako administrator, a następnie wykonaj:
"%ProgramFiles(x86)%\Microsoft Visual Studio\2019\Professional\Common7\IDE\StorePID.exe" XXXXX-XXXXX-XXXXX-XXXXX-XXXXX 09262
Jeżeli Visual Studio zostało zainstalowane w innej lokalizacji, użyj rzeczywistej ścieżki do pliku StorePID.exe.
Po wykonaniu polecenia natychmiast sprawdź kod wyniku:
echo %ERRORLEVEL%
Interpretacja:
0oznacza poprawne zastosowanie klucza.- Kod inny niż
0oznacza błąd aktywacji albo problem z edycją, środowiskiem lub samym kluczem.
Aktywacja telefoniczna
Jeśli aktywacja online nie przechodzi, a klucz jest legalny, można skontaktować się z centrum aktywacji Microsoft pod numerem:
00 800 121 1654
Przed rozmową przygotuj:
- pełny klucz produktu,
- informację, że chodzi o Visual Studio 2019 Professional,
- dane konta lub subskrypcji, jeśli klucz pochodzi z Visual Studio Subscription,
- opis błędu lub kod zwracany przez
StorePID.exe.
Aktywacja telefoniczna jest szczególnie przydatna po zmianie sprzętu, przy pracy offline lub po wyczerpaniu standardowych prób aktywacji po stronie klienta.
Weryfikacja aktywacji
W przypadku Visual Studio 2019 nie używa się do weryfikacji poleceń typu slmgr.vbs znanych z Windows lub Office. Dla tej aplikacji praktyczne sprawdzenie wykonuje się na dwa sposoby.
Weryfikacja po aktywacji z CMD
Najpierw wykonaj aktywację:
"%ProgramFiles(x86)%\Microsoft Visual Studio\2019\Professional\Common7\IDE\StorePID.exe" XXXXX-XXXXX-XXXXX-XXXXX-XXXXX 09262
Następnie sprawdź wynik:
echo %ERRORLEVEL%
Wartość 0 oznacza, że klucz został przyjęty poprawnie.
Weryfikacja w programie
Uruchom IDE i przejdź do:
File > Account Settings
albo:
Help > Register Product
Program powinien pokazywać aktywny stan licencji dla edycji Professional zamiast komunikatu o wersji próbnej lub konieczności odblokowania produktu.
Rozwiązywanie problemów aktywacji
Poniżej najczęstsze, rzeczywiste błędy związane z aktywacją przez StorePID.exe.
-
PID_ACTION_NOTINSTALLED (1)
Visual Studio w podanej ścieżce nie jest zainstalowane albo wskazano złą edycję, np.EnterprisezamiastProfessional. -
PID_ACTION_INVALID (2)
Klucz jest nieprawidłowy, literówka została wpisana w kodzie albo klucz nie dotyczy Visual Studio 2019 Professional. -
PID_ACTION_EXPIRED (3)
Klucz lub uprawnienie subskrypcyjne wygasło. Często dotyczy to kluczy powiązanych z dawną subskrypcją lub środowisk testowych. -
PID_ACTION_INUSE (4)
Klucz jest już używany w sposób, który blokuje kolejną aktywację. W praktyce zdarza się po migracji sprzętu lub wielokrotnej reinstalacji. -
PID_ACTION_FAILURE (5)
Ogólny błąd aktywacji. Przyczyną bywa uszkodzony stan licencjonowania, brak uprawnień administratora albo konflikt lokalnych danych licencyjnych. -
PID_ACTION_NOUPGRADE (6)
Wprowadzony klucz nie pasuje do zainstalowanej edycji i nie może zostać użyty jako ścieżka uaktualnienia dla tej instancji.
Dodatkowo w praktyce użytkownicy często spotykają komunikaty bez kodu numerycznego:
- Invalid Product Key
Najczęściej wpisano klucz od innego produktu albo innej edycji Visual Studio. - Brak opcji Unlock with Product Key
Zwykle problem dotyczy wersji preview, niewłaściwej edycji lub konieczności uruchomienia programu jako administrator.
Co zrobić, gdy klucz nie działa
Jeżeli klucz nie jest akceptowany:
- Sprawdź, czy to na pewno klucz do Visual Studio 2019 Professional, a nie do innej wersji, subskrypcji albo produktu Microsoft.
- Zweryfikuj, czy wpisujesz klucz z zachowaniem myślników.
- Upewnij się, że aktywujesz edycję Professional, a nie
CommunitylubEnterprise. - Uruchom Visual Studio oraz Wiersz polecenia jako administrator.
- Jeśli klucz pochodzi z portalu subskrypcji, pobierz go ponownie i porównaj znak po znaku.
- Gdy nadal występuje błąd, skontaktuj się z Microsoft pod numerem
00 800 121 1654.
Warto pamiętać, że klucz legalny, ale przypisany do innego kanału licencyjnego, może zostać odrzucony mimo poprawnego formatu.
Reaktywacja po zmianie sprzętu
Po wymianie płyty głównej, dysku systemowego lub migracji na nowy komputer aktywacja może wymagać ponownego zastosowania klucza. Najbezpieczniejsza procedura wygląda tak:
-
Zainstaluj Visual Studio 2019 Professional.
-
Aktywuj ponownie przez:
Help > Register Product > Unlock with Product Keyalbo przez
StorePID.exe. -
Jeśli pojawi się błąd
PID_ACTION_INUSE (4), skontaktuj się z Microsoft pod numerem00 800 121 1654. -
Przygotuj informację, że jest to reaktywacja po zmianie sprzętu, a nie nowa dodatkowa instalacja.
W środowiskach firmowych dobrze jest zachować dokumentację zakupu lub dane subskrypcji, ponieważ przyspiesza to weryfikację prawa do ponownej aktywacji.
Podsumowanie
Aktywacja Microsoft Visual Studio 2019 Professional może zostać wykonana z poziomu interfejsu programu albo z użyciem StorePID.exe. Dla edycji Professional w metodzie wiersza polecenia obowiązuje kod MPC 09262, a podstawowym poleceniem weryfikacyjnym po aktywacji jest:
echo %ERRORLEVEL%
Jeśli klucz nie działa, pojawia się konflikt po zmianie sprzętu lub aktywacja online nie przechodzi, najkrótszą drogą do rozwiązania problemu jest kontakt z centrum aktywacji Microsoft:
00 800 121 1654
